Background
In the process of clothing production and processing, a large number of bobbins are usually used, the bobbins are generally composed of a mandrel and a rope wound on the mandrel, the rope is connected to processing equipment in use, and the rope is unreeled from the bobbins for use under traction. In order to enable the paying-off process to be more controllable, winding of the ropes is avoided, a hanging frame device is required to be configured for paying off the bobbins under normal conditions, and stable conveying of the multi-strand ropes to processing equipment is achieved by regularly mounting the bobbins on the hanging frame.
The existing spool hanging rack is generally composed of a bracket and a plurality of hooks, wherein the bracket is made of metal pipes or metal rods by welding, and the hooks are welded on a bracket main body according to the position requirement for spool mounting. When the wire rope winding device is used, the plurality of bobbins are respectively mounted on the plurality of hooks, the wire rope is pulled by the processing equipment, the bobbins rotate in a rotary mode, so that the wire rope is unreeled, but the bobbins fall off from the hooks on the hanging frame easily due to the action of the traction force, so that the quality of the wire rope is damaged, and the processing efficiency is reduced.
In the current market, the existing spool hanging frame has the problem that the spool is easy to fall off from a hook on the hanging frame due to traction force when in use, and therefore, the spool hanging frame for clothing processing is provided.

Referring to fig. 1-5, the present utility model is a spool hanger for clothing processing, comprising a support frame and an unreeling component, wherein the unreeling component is arranged on the support frame;
the support frame comprises a connecting rod 7 and fixed frames 1, the connecting rod 7 is fixedly arranged at the center positions of two opposite sides of the fixed frames 1, and the connecting rod 7 is arranged between the two fixed frames 1;
unreeling assembly is including placing a section of thick bamboo 5, blocking piece 6 and joint portion, and fixed a plurality of section of thick bamboo 5 of placing that are provided with on the fixed frame 1, place a section of thick bamboo 5 and be hollow structure, every 5 top activities of placing a section of thick bamboo are provided with blocking piece 6, block the central point of piece 6 and put and offered square groove 15, joint portion is placed in square groove 15.
Wherein, joint portion includes slide plate 11, reset spring 12, stopper 16 and sliding block 13, square groove 15 internalization is provided with two slide plates 11, reset spring 12 is fixed to be set up between two slide plates 11, and reset spring 12 is located the central point of slide plate 11 put, the fixed sliding block 13 that is provided with respectively in the opposite both sides of every slide plate 11, spout 14 has been seted up respectively to the opposite both sides of square groove 15, sliding block 13 and spout 14 sliding fit, every slide plate 11 is kept away from reset spring 12 one side and is fixedly provided with stopper 16, the round hole has been seted up at the top of placing section of thick bamboo 5, round hole and stopper 16 block.
The number of the plurality of placing cylinders 5 is not less than fifteen, and the plurality of placing cylinders 5 are distributed at the top of the fixed frame 1 at equal intervals, so that a large number of bobbins can be conveniently used fixedly.
The section of the blocking block 6 is of a circular structure, the diameter of the blocking block 6 is larger than the diameter of the accommodating cylinder 5, and the blocking effect of the blocking block 6 on the spool is guaranteed.
Wherein, the support frame is the multilayer setting, improves the utilization ratio of support frame.
Wherein, two are offered to the round hole, and two round holes correspond the setting with stopper 16 respectively, block from relative both sides, prevent that block 6 breaks away from.
Wherein, each corner position of the bottom of support frame is fixed and is provided with sliding part, and sliding part includes pivot 2, connecting plate 9, baffle 3, rolls roller 4 and connecting axle 10, and pivot 2 is fixed to be set up in each corner position of fixed frame 1, and connecting plate 9 is fixed to be set up in the bottom of pivot 2, and baffle 3 are fixed respectively to be set up in the bottom relative both sides of connecting plate 9, and connecting axle 10 is fixed to be set up between two baffles 3, rolls roller 4 cover and establishes on connecting axle 10, the removal of support frame of being convenient for.
The working principle of the utility model is as follows: the spool is sleeved on the placement barrel 5 through the spool core at the center, meanwhile, workers knead the two sliding plates 11, the two sliding plates 11 compress the reset spring 12 from two sides, the limiting block 16 is far away from the round hole, the blocking block 6 is placed on the top of the placement barrel 5, the limiting block 16 is aligned with the round hole to release the two sliding block plates 11, the sliding plates 11 enable the limiting block 16 to be clamped with the round hole along with reset of the reset spring, and details which are not described in the specification belong to the prior art known to the person skilled in the art.
